Kathleen Hughes, Ph.D.

Pasco-Hernando State College, Professor of Psychology

Kathleen Hughes, Ph.D., is a Professor of Psychology for Pasco-Hernando State College and serves as the Social and Behavioral Sciences Department Chair for Arts and Sciences. She is the Past-President for Psi Beta, the National Honor Society in Psychology for Community Colleges. Hughes was President of Psi Beta from 2015-2017 and Vice-President of the Southeast Region from 2010-2015. In 2012, she was awarded the NISOD Excellence Award. Hughes has worked in higher education for 15 years as both an administrator responsible for assessment, curriculum, and student success and as a faculty member, teaching both face-to-face and online classes. Her first career was in the area of human-computer interaction where she held titles such as usability specialist and director of user experience.

Dr. Hughes is determined to help students connect psychology to their everyday life, school, and work experiences. She is the coordinator for service learning experiences at her institution and was awarded a faculty chair award for the 2018-2019 academic year to develop collegewide resources to support faculty across disciplines infuse service learning in their courses.  Her focus is on mentoring students and providing them with ways to enhance their professional development skills through applied experiences, such as research and service projects.
